Introduction: The Value of Magnesium Bisglycinate Pure
Magnesium plays a pivotal role in over 300 enzymatic processes within the human body, influencing everything from muscle function to neurological health. Despite this crucial role, studies show that up to 60% of adults do not meet the recommended daily intake for magnesium, underscoring the importance of effective supplementation. Magnesium bisglycinate pure stands at the forefront of supplemental forms due to its highly bioavailable profile and remarkable gastrointestinal tolerance. Unlike common magnesium salts, pure magnesium bisglycinate employs chelation, binding magnesium to the amino acid glycine, fostering improved transport across intestinal walls and minimizing laxative effects.
Understanding Magnesium Supplementation: Forms and Bioavailability
Supplementation strategies for magnesium range widely in both form and function. Options include magnesium oxide, citrate, sulfate, chloride, and bisglycinate. Among these, magnesium bisglycinate pure consistently exhibits superior absorption rates. The classic markers for magnesium efficacy include serum and red blood cell (RBC) concentration increases post-supplementation. A 2020 double-blind study published in the Journal of Dietary Supplements reported that bisglycinate forms resulted in up to 56% greater absorption compared to citrate or oxide (p <0.001). Pure magnesium bisglycinate sources use a patented chelation process, avoiding residual contaminants, which sets a higher benchmark for supplement integrity.
Quality Assurance: Purity and Manufacturing Techniques
When sourcing magnesium for therapeutic and industrial use, purity dictates efficacy and end-user safety. Pure magnesium bisglycinate undergoes rigorous quality control checks, including heavy metal screening via ICP-MS and microbial limits by USP guidelines. Premium grades achieve <0.1 ppm lead, arsenic, and cadmium, levels far below prop 65 standards. Modern manufacturing employs spray-drying and granulation to ensure homogenous particle size and solubility. Technical certificates commonly guarantee >99% magnesium bisglycinate content, verified by HPLC. Such extreme attention to purity not only enhances performance but substantially reduces batch-to-batch variability—a key metric in pharmaceutical and food applications.
Technical Advantages: Unique Features with Comparative Data
The chelated structure of bisglycinate de magnesium bisglycinate imparts distinctive advantages, especially for populations with sensitive digestion or increased physiological demands. Unlike inorganic salts, chelated magnesium is protected from binding with dietary inhibitors (such as phytates), facilitating better absorption in the acidic environment of the stomach. The following table demonstrates a comparative profile using recent industry data:
Parameter | Magnesium Bisglycinate Pure | Magnesium Citrate | Magnesium Oxide |
---|---|---|---|
Elemental Mg (%) | 14 | 16 | 60 |
Bioavailability (% absorbed) | 90 | 55 | 40 |
GI Tolerance | High | Moderate | Low |
Solubility (mg/ml) | 78 | 45 | 3.2 |
Purity Specification (%) | >99 | >95 | >92 |
Contaminant Level (ppm) | <0.1 | <0.5 | <1 |
This data illustrates that while the elemental magnesium content is lower for bisglycinate, its bioavailability and tolerance far outperform conventional salts, making it the preferred choice for clinical and consumer products requiring precision dosing and minimal adverse effects.

Customization for Industry: Tailored Solutions and Applications
The applications for pure magnesium bisglycinate go far beyond capsule or tablet supplements. Industries benefit from customization in particle size distribution, flow properties, and blend compatibility. For nutraceutical drink powders, micronized forms offer superior suspension and mouthfeel, while extended-release granules serve pharmaceutical grade slow-release applications for cardiovascular or neurological conditions.
Food industry applications require tight spec tolerance on taste and solubility, so maskers or co-granulated excipients are sometimes integrated. Athletic performance blends leverage magnesium bisglycinate for its role in muscle recovery and cramp prevention, often co-formulated with electrolytes and B-complex vitamins. Veterinary sectors apply it in companion animal nutrition, where stress reduction and recovery are key marketing claims. The possibility for custom color, branding, and functional coating allows brands to differentiate in a crowded market while still meeting rigorous compliance standards.
